The San Antonio, TX → Phoenix, AZ Corridor

I-10 west the whole way through the Chihuahuan Desert — one of the smoothest year-round runs in the country with minimal elevation and no snow risk. Solo drivers typically stage overnight around El Paso or Deming NM. Backhaul volume is strong thanks to Phoenix's Amazon/Walmart DCs feeding retail south into San Antonio. The lane runs approximately 985 miles with a solo-driver transit of roughly 14 hours, making it a next-day run for teams and a 2-day run solo depending on ELD stops and shipper/receiver dwell.

Typical freight on the San Antonio–Phoenix corridor includes oil-and-gas equipment, refrigerated produce, auto parts, retail distribution, and construction materials.
